Righteous lips are the delight of kings; and they love him that speaketh right. — Proverbs 16:13 KJV
Kings take pleasure in honest lips; they value the one who speaks what is right. — Proverbs 16:13 NIV
Today's Verse Reflection
Honesty is not just a moral choice but rather a cornerstone of Christian living that aligns us with God’s will. When we speak truthfully and act righteously, we become instruments of God’s peace and justice and thus fostering environments where trust and respect flourish.
We should therefore consider the weight of our words and their potential to influence leaders and decision-making processes. Remember that as Christians we are called to uphold truth in all circumstances supporting leaders who value integrity and advocating for righteous leadership that reflects God’s kingdom.
